Transaction dcbc50f6c98af323b129ae34ffe7156b3c965621e519dd36b6e96f77bb5ee566

7 Input
2 Outputs
  • dcbc50f6c98af323b129ae34ffe7156b3c965621e519dd36b6e96f77bb5ee566:0
  • value  9299720
    address  3EDich4WMKhC3iGuMWrBMmbysR7iZBPKbM
  • dcbc50f6c98af323b129ae34ffe7156b3c965621e519dd36b6e96f77bb5ee566:1
  • value  38413
    address  3FWWVyPGsfWuYm3RfRVj9depx9WVGWvQHi